Items of unknown origin were all sold at low prices in this Underground Trading Market.

But before entering the Underground Trading Market, it was best to conceal one's identity.

Once your true identity was discovered and you had bought something that could not see the light of day, enormous trouble would await you.

Driven by curiosity, Tie Li arrived at the entrance of the Underground Trading Market. He wrapped himself in a black robe and hid his face behind a mask.

Imitating the posture of those around him, he followed the lights into the Underground Trading Market.

The dim, damp street was lined with vendors, and the items displayed on their small stalls were all things that could not be seen in public.

Yet everyone was doing their utmost to hide themselves.

Would anyone show their true face in the Underground Trading Market? Of course. But when encountering such people, one had to be especially careful.

"This stone..." Tie Li stopped before a small stall. On it lay a thumb-sized gemstone.

"Thunderstone, ten gold soul coins," the vendor said directly.

Thunderstone was a type of high-grade ore that could be used as forging material, though ordinary blacksmiths lacked the skill to forge it.

With just this tiny piece, if it could be fused into an ordinary blade or sword, its quality would rise several grades in succession.

"Do you have any more?"

"No. Just this piece. Are you buying it or not?"

"I'll take it."

Outside, this tiny piece would cost at least thirty gold soul coins.

Tie Li paid without hesitation and took the small piece of Thunderstone.

Whoosh.

A sinister cold wind swept past, and its icy aura made everyone shudder involuntarily.

"There's an auction this time." The icy voice carried no emotion.

Everyone instinctively looked toward the source of the voice.

A gigantic figure appeared at the end of the street. He stood over three meters tall, yet was terribly gaunt, with nothing but cold skin clinging to the bones beneath.

There was no concealment on his body at all, and he did not look human in the slightest.

"I've guessed what items will be in this auction, heh heh."

"Let me think... It seems the Wind Thunder Sect was wiped out."

"No, no. Internal strife broke out in the Earth Clan."

It was Tie Li's first time here, so he knew nothing of the many unspoken rules.

But from the descriptions around him, it seemed there would be quite a few good things at this Underground Auction.

Even the vendors began packing up their wares, planning to attend the Underground Auction.

There was clearly order here. A powerful soul master or faction must have been controlling the Underground Trading Market from behind the scenes.

Then, as long as he followed the rules, he would at least be safe here.

Tie Li also wanted to see what an Underground Auction was like.

Following the crowd, he entered the Underground Auction.

Judging by their behavior, everyone simply found a seat at random.

Tie Li followed suit and chose the nearest vacant seat.

Once nearly everyone had taken their seats, the auctioneer finally appeared onstage.

He wore a special mask shaped like the head of some beast.

Without any opening remarks, the auctioneer had the staff below bring up the first auction item.

The staff member also wore a special mask, making it impossible to tell whether they were male or female.

"The first auction item: Tiger Bone Blade. Starting bid: one thousand gold soul coins."

There was no introduction at all, only the item's name and starting price, as though they had no concern that it would go unsold.

"Baron Mountain Tiger's Tiger Bone Blade? It actually appeared here."

"I heard that to forge this Tiger Bone Blade, he spent over ten thousand gold soul coins on supplementary materials alone. The main material was the spinal bones of three Ten-Thousand-Year Wind-Rending Tigers."

"I bid three thousand gold soul coins."

Hearing someone explain it, Tie Li sucked in a cold breath.

Its origin might be questionable, but its value was absolutely not low.

The bids rose one after another. When the price reached twenty thousand gold soul coins, it stopped.

The Tiger Bone Blade was certainly worth more than twenty thousand gold soul coins, but its origin limited its price.

Buying this blade was equivalent to offending Baron Mountain Tiger.

After confirming that no one else would bid, the staff member carried the Tiger Bone Blade over to the bidder.

After settling the gold soul coins on the spot and receiving the Tiger Bone Blade, he immediately left the auction.

Not long after, several others stood and left as well.

No one found this strange.

When the second auction item was brought onstage, the crowd reacted even more strongly. They were not shocked by the item's origin, but by the origin of its owner.

"Countess Sko's necklace?"

"I heard every pendant on that necklace is made from a rare metal."

"It's not worth completely offending a count over a necklace."

The starting bid was only one hundred gold soul coins, but very few people made offers.

Tie Li really wanted to bid for it. Bracers forged entirely from rare metals should be quite good, right?

But the price exceeded what Tie Li could afford.

When he realized that his gold soul coins could not buy a single auction item, Tie Li decided to leave.

Watching one high-quality auction item after another slip past at such reasonable prices was an extremely painful experience.

As Tie Li got up to leave, the auctioneer announced the next item.

"Thunder Dragon Meditation Method. Starting bid: ten thousand gold soul coins."

"Hahaha, I knew it. The Wind Thunder Sect's meditation method fell into your hands. I bid thirty thousand gold soul coins."

"The Thunder Dragon Meditation Method is in your hands. Does that mean the other Wind Dragon Meditation Method is in your hands too?"

"Even if you win it, would you dare cultivate it? If you were exposed, Martial Soul Hall would hunt you down as remnants of the Wind Thunder Sect."

"What's there to fear? I bid seventy thousand gold soul coins."

After leaving the Underground Auction, Tie Li planned to look around the street vendors' stalls and see whether there was anything he wanted.

I can't afford the auction items, but don't tell me I can't afford anything here either.

But many vendors had gone to the auction, leaving only a handful behind.

His gaze swept over the items on the stalls, but there seemed to be nothing he needed.

However, a bracelet placed at the edge of one stall caught Tie Li's attention.

It was not because the bracelet's material was particularly good, but because the forging technique was exceptionally skilled.

The bracelet was made from nothing more than ordinary iron, but after more than a hundred consecutive hammerings, even common iron could undergo a qualitative transformation.

Was this the hundred forging his father had mentioned?

"This bracelet?"

"One silver soul coin."

"Alright."

Leaving behind one silver soul coin, Tie Li put away the bracelet and prepared to leave.

After emerging from the Underground Trading Market, Tie Li unconsciously let out a breath of relief.

Before he had walked more than a hundred meters, violent fluctuations from clashing soul power came from behind him.

"Old Yu, why are you leaving in such a hurry? We haven't seen each other in so long. Won't you stay and properly catch up?"

"Heh, you think I don't know what you're planning? You want to snatch something from me? Who do you think you are?"
